Gonorrhea Testing is a diagnostic test used to detect the presence of Neisseria gonorrhoeae, the bacterium responsible for gonorrhea, a common sexually transmitted infection (STI). Gonorrhea can affect various parts of the body, including the genitals, rectum, and throat. Early detection and treatment are crucial to prevent the spread of infection and manage potential complications.
If you reside in Landrum, South Carolina, and are sexually active or have engaged in sexual activity with new partners, Gonorrhea Testing is recommended. Additionally, individuals experiencing symptoms such as genital discharge, burning sensation during urination, or pelvic pain should seek testing.

The interpretation of Gonorrhea Testing results involves evaluating the presence of Neisseria gonorrhoeae genetic material in the patient's sample. Positive results indicate an active infection, while negative results suggest the absence of current infection. Early detection enables prompt treatment and partner notification to prevent further transmission.
